When warm wet air consults with dry chilly air, it creates water droplets to base on the wall surfaces of buildings. This occurs in kitchens and bathrooms when there is steam from cooking or showers. The water beads can stain the surrounding walls in these parts of your house as well as infect various other areas.
Damp or condensation affects the roof and also wall surfaces of structures. This causes them to appear darker than other areas of the residence. When the wall is wet, it develops an appropriate atmosphere for the development of fungis and also microorganisms. These might have negative results on health, such as allergies and breathing disorders.

    How to Remove Water Stains From Your Walls Without Repainting


    The easy way to get water stains off walls


    Water stains aren’t going to appear on tile; they need a more absorbent surface, which is why they show up on bare walls. Since your walls are probably painted, this presents a problem: How can you wash a wall without damaging it and risk needing to repait the entire room?


    According to Igloo Surfaces, you should start gently and only increase the intensity of your cleaning methods if basic remedies don’t get the job done. Start with a simple solution of dish soap and warm water, at a ratio of about one to two. Use a cloth dipped in the mixture to apply the soapy water to your stain. Gently rub it in from the top down, then rinse with plain water and dry thoroughly with a hair dryer on a cool setting.



    If that doesn’t work, fill a spray bottle with a mixture of vinegar, lemon juice, and baking soda. Shake it up and spray it on the stain. Leave it for about an hour, then use a damp cloth to rub it away. You may have to repeat this process a few times to get the stain all the way out, so do this when you have time for multiple hour-long soaking intervals.


    How to get water stains out of wood


    Maybe you have wood paneling or cabinets that are looking grody from water stains too, whether in your kitchen or bathroom. Per Better Homes and Gardens, you have a few options for removing water marks on your wooden surfaces.


  • You can let mayonnaise sit on your stain overnight, then wipe it away in the morning and polish your wood afterward.


  • You can also mix equal parts vinegar and olive oil and apply to the stain with a cloth, wiping in the direction of the grain until the stain disappears. Afterward, wipe the surface down with a clean, dry cloth.


  • Try placing an iron on a low heat setting over a cloth on top of the stain. Press it down for a few seconds and remove it to see if the stain is letting up, then try again until you’re satisfied. (Be advised that this works best for still-damp stains.)
